I picked up the FAS AP604 that was at Diss Auction the other week. 59 quid all in, bargain you may think... it did need some work!!!
When I picked it up, the piston was separate the the pistol, and the piston pivot pin was missing. The piston had been pulled out the wrong way, and the felt washer was missing.
I stripped it the right way, put a single O ring on the front of the piston, put it back together with a cut down 5mm cap head bolt as a pivot, and it needed more, definite leak from the firing valve, but it could quickly pull a shot so I counted that as "working"
I ordered a seal kit from knibbs, and sourced a felt washer as most kits don't come with this.
Once the kit arrived, stripped the pistol down including the firing valve, and sure enough those O rings had crumbled.
Unfortunately, the kit had 2 in-correct sized O rings, but I was lucky to find 2 of the right size from another source
Pistol finally re-built, it worked fine, so I dressed up the 5mm bolt I had used as a temp fix, and peened the open side to stop it dropping out. A quick bit of cold blue to the ends of the bolt, and the release lever, all done.
So Bargain? It took a little work, but bargain for me!
Or it would be if I were right handed, I hoped my friend would like it when I finished it, he does very much, so he dropped me a ton for my troubles and has a very lovely, if a little worn round the edges FAS at a bargain price.
